Game Wrap - Minnesota 3-0 Victors Over Athletics

Minnesota didn't allow Oakland to get on track at the plate, mowing them down for a 3-0 shutout win and a trip to the pay window for bettors on Sunday.

Minnesota won as a -183 favorite, while Over-Under bettors who played UNDER the total of 8 were rewarded at the payout window.

Pablo Lopez earned the victory for the Twins, throwing 8 innings of work, striking out 14, walking 1, and allowing 2 hits and 0 earned runs. That effort was supported by 2 RBIs from Byron Buxton in the win.

Oakland got a 1-inning outing from Scott Alexander in the loss. He gave up 0 earned runs, 0 walks and 1 hits in his time on the mound, while Miguel Andujar had 2 hits in the loss for the Athletics.

The battle of the bats favored Minnesota as they had 6 hits, while Oakland only had 3.

The game was closed out by Griffin Jax who got the final outs in the victory. He allowed 1 hits, 0 walks and fanned 2 batters to earn the save.

Next game, Minnesota takes its act on the road to face Arizona looking for another win. For Oakland, they head on the road to face Los Angeles.
